The 12 Most Important Health Advantages of Walking

8/10/2022

0 Comments

 
Picture
​Walking is simple enough that almost anyone who is non-disabled can do it. It offers many benefits, from promoting a healthy immune system to improving your metabolism to strengthening your joints, muscles, and bones. It is great for stress relief and relaxation. 
The Advantages of Walking
There are so many different benefits you can get from taking regular walks, and these advantages are as follows:
  • Helps You Burn Calories
    Daily walking boosts metabolism by burning more calories and reducing muscle loss, especially essential as we age. You can obtain this advantage without slaving away on a treadmill at the gym. 

  • It Helps With Mood Improvement
    Research shows that daily walking affects your nervous system so much that you'll experience a drop in rage and aggression, especially if you're walking through nature or soaking up some sun. This is considerably helpful during the winter when seasonal depression is more common.

    Making your walks social, for example, striding with your partner, a neighbor, or a good friend, helps you feel connected, making you feel better.

  • Increases Life Expectancy
    One study found that those who exercised for 10 to 59 minutes each week (such as brisk walking) had an 18% lower risk of dying throughout the study period than those who did not. People who did the prescribed 150 minutes of weekly activity in at least 10-minute spurts, on the other hand, had a 31% decreased chance of dying. 

    According to other studies, the faster you walk, the lower your risk. Walking delivers a cardiorespiratory workout, which may be beneficial.

  • It Helps With Joint Pain
    Contrary to popular belief, walking can help you improve your range of motion and mobility by increasing blood flow to tense areas and strengthening the muscles surrounding your joints.
